EASTERN EUROPE. Danube Region. Imitation of Thasos. Tetradrachm (2nd-1st century BC).

Obv: Wreathed head of Dionysos right, style devolved.
Rev: Herakles standing facing, head left, holding club and lion skin; monogram to inner left.

OTA Class III.

Condition: Very fine.

Weight: 15.7 g.
Diameter: 34 mm.
